Frequently Asked Questions

What should I wear?
Wear comfortable clothing, which leave you free to move (you will get hot) and a closed shoe -- runners give good support. Jewellery can scratch and get broken, so wear as little as possible.

Do I need a partner?
There is no need to bring a partner. Throughout class we rotate students so you will change partners regularly. This provides the opportunity to practice with someone more advanced and gives you the chance to get to know everyone.

Do I have to rotate partners?
Rotation is recommended, but not compulsory. Please let the teacher know if you do not wish to rotate partners.

When can I start?
You can start any week (except for workshop classes).
